Writing every week for the first six months and regularly afterwards, he invited his readers to consider the main diseases present at that moment, offering plenty of theoretical information and some practical advice. He used his column to advertise a personal campaign for free inoculations for poor people, but also to promote the consultation of doctors and downplay other healers. The analysis of the contents of his articles reveals how he sought to convince new clients to use his services and that he also used the newspaper to address issues he would have been embarrassed to discuss in private with his patients. The exchanges between the physician-journalist and readers were complex, fuelled by letters written to the newspaper about the medical content. This study covers the two last decades of the 18th century of the General Hospital of Geneva. In a first part it analyses the space alotted to sick and healthy people, respectively. The internal organization of the hospital discloses the criteria used for selection. The second part analyses the population of patients with respect to age, duration of hospitalization and, if recorded in a meaningful way, the diseases. The majority of patients were under 30 years old and had a stay of less than 30 days. A third aspect of médicalisation studied is the role played by various groups of personnel. It shows that the administrators allowed but a limited autonomy to the physicians and surgeons, yet tried to hire high-ranking medical personnel which in turn contributed to the modernization of the hospital.</p><div class="ds-related-work--ctas"><button class="ds2-5-text-link ds2-5-text-link--inline js-swp-download-button" data-signup-modal="{&quot;location&quot;:&quot;wsj-grid-card-download-pdf-modal&quot;,&quot;work_title&quot;:&quot;L&#39;Hôpital général de Genève de 1780 à 1798: quelques indices de médicalisation&quot;,&quot;attachmentId&quot;:80315393,&quot;attachmentType&quot;:&quot;pdf&quot;,&quot;work_url&quot;:&quot;https://www.academia.edu/70654270/LH%C3%B4pital_g%C3%A9n%C3%A9ral_de_Gen%C3%A8ve_de_1780_%C3%A0_1798_quelques_indices_de_m%C3%A9dicalisation&quot;,&quot;alternativeTracking&quot;:true}"><span class="material-symbols-outlined" style="font-size: 18px" translate="no">download</span><span class="ds2-5-text-link__content">Download free PDF</span></button><a class="ds2-5-text-link ds2-5-text-link--inline js-wsj-grid-card-view-pdf" href="https://www.academia.edu/70654270/LH%C3%B4pital_g%C3%A9n%C3%A9ral_de_Gen%C3%A8ve_de_1780_%C3%A0_1798_quelques_indices_de_m%C3%A9dicalisation"><span class="ds2-5-text-link__content">View PDF</span><span class="material-symbols-outlined" style="font-size: 18px" translate="no">chevron_right</span></a></div></div><div class="ds-related-work--container js-wsj-grid-card" data-collection-position="2" data-entity-id="123487955" data-sort-order="default"><a class="ds-related-work--title js-wsj-grid-card-title ds2-5-body-md ds2-5-body-link" href="https://www.academia.edu/123487955/Collection_m%C3%A9dicale_et_circulation_des_savoirs_au_XVIIIe_si%C3%A8cle_Lexemple_du_Journal_des_s%C3%A7avans_janvier_1760_%C3%A0_septembre_1762_">Collection médicale et circulation des savoirs au XVIIIe siècle. Grâce à la correspondance professionnelle d’Etienne François Geoffroy, un médecin parisien, on s’attachera à décrire les cadres et usages sociaux de ces consultations d’autrefois menées à distance, selon les codes de l’épistolaire et avec l’intervention de l’entourage familial et médical du malade. L’éloignement du médecin n’est en rien un obstacle aux échanges de demandes et d’avis médical pour des patients habitués aux voyages et à la correspondance. Une certaine distance sociale ou de convenance mais aussi à l’inverse une familiarité entre ces individus amenés par les circonstances à correspondre peuvent jouer au cours de ces échanges. La présence au côté du malade de son entourage familial et médical révèle par ailleurs la complexité du rapport médecin/malade qui n’est que rarement exclusif de toute autre action. Enfin distance géographique ou distance sociale ne sont pas contradictoires avec une prise en charge du malade pendant quelques semaines voire des années pour certains qui font toute confiance au médecin parisien. Partie scientifique et technique, Tome I : Les correspondants genevois (version mise à jour)</a><div class="ds-related-work--metadata"><a class="js-wsj-grid-card-author ds2-5-body-sm ds2-5-body-link" data-author-id="296199" href="https://independent.academia.edu/Ren%C3%A9Sigrist">René Sigrist</a></div><p class="ds-related-work--abstract ds2-5-body-sm">La partie scientifique et technique de la correspondance de Marc-Auguste Pictet rassemble quelque 3.000 lettres échangées par ce physicien, amateur de techniques et journaliste scientifique avec des collègues de Suisse, de France, de Grande-Bretagne ainsi que de quelques autres pays. Le nombre originel de ces lettres ne peut qu&#39;être estimé parce qu&#39;on ne connaît pas la quantité de documents qui ont disparu. Il serait d&#39;ailleurs bien difficile de déterminer qui, dans la période 1775-1825, mériterait d&#39;être considéré comme un savant, un technicien, un journaliste scientifique ou encore comme un amateur de sciences. Malgré tout, les 410 correspondants retenus ici l&#39;ont précisément été parce qu&#39;ils étaient des savants de premier plan, des chercheurs de second plan, ou des personnes sans autres qualités particulières que d&#39;avoir correspondu avec Pictet sur des matières scientifiques et techniques. La subjectivité de ce choix a pourtant été limitée par la définition de trois catégories de correspondants, dont deux répondent à des critères précis : 1° La catégorie des grands savants, ou techniciens, soit ceux qui ont fait l&#39;objet d&#39;une notice dans le Dictionary of Scientific Biography ou qui étaient affiliés à deux au moins des six principales académies des sciences de l&#39;époque (Royal Society de Londres, académies de Paris, Berlin, St-Pétersbourg, Stockholm et Bologne). 119 correspondants de Pictet sont dans ce cas, déduction faite de quelques savants qui, comme le botaniste et pasteur genevois Jean-Pierre Vaucher, n&#39;ont eu avec lui que des échanges extra-scientifiques. Sur ces 119, 21 ont eu avec lui des échanges significatifs, c&#39;est-à-dire dont il subsiste au moins 10 lettres dans la correspondance active ou dans la correspondance passive. 2° La catégorie des savants ou techniciens de second plan, qui sont signalés dans le Historical Catalogue of Scientists and Scientific Books de Robert M. Gascoigne (1984), ou qui étaient affiliés à au moins une des six principales académies scientifiques de l&#39;époque. Parmi les correspondants de Pictet, ils sont 88 dans ce cas, déduction faite de quelques individus dont les lettres n&#39;avaient rien de scientifique. Parmi eux, 11 ont échangé avec lui une quantité de lettres que l&#39;on peut considérer significative. 3° Enfin, des amateurs de sciences ou de techniques, qui ont appréhendés en fonction du contenu de leur correspondance avec Pictet, un critère évidemment sujet à une large palette d&#39;interprétations. Quoi qu&#39;il en soit, nous avons identifié, et finalement inclus dans cette catégorie, 203 individus, dont 15 ont eu avec Pictet des échanges significatifs. C&#39;est ainsi qu&#39;ont été sélectionnés les 3.170 documents rassemblés ici, et plus particulièrement les 2.888 qui subsistent pas qu&#39;à l&#39;état de traces. Selon leur état de conservation, ces documents peuvent entrer dans trois catégories différentes, à savoir : 1° Celle des lettres complètes, soit des lettres autographes signées, des minutes de lettres, ou encore des lettres imprimées. Leur nombre est de 1.788. 2° Celle des résumés de lettres, extraits le plus souvent des journaux de correspondance de Pictet, et parfois des procès-verbaux de sociétés savantes telles que la Société de Physique et d&#39;Histoire naturelle ou la Société des Arts de Genève. Leur nombre est de 1.100. 3° Des traces de lettres, soit de 282 lettres qui ont pu être identifiées avec certitude (et datées avec plus ou moins de précision) sur la base d&#39;indications contenues dans la correspondance elle-même.
